The unique and highly abnormal concept of 'The Human Centipede' led to the misconception. It's such an unusual and cruel - seeming idea that it's hard for some to believe it was just made up. However, in reality, it was the creative, albeit very dark, minds of the filmmakers at work. There is no factual basis for the story, but its extreme nature made people wonder if there was some truth behind it.
